Wedding Photography Business
Starting a wedding photography business requires a lot of work, including finding the right market and having the right photography equipment and skills. You'll need to create a business plan, market yourself and acquire customers, and deliver a quality product.
How to Start Photography Business?
Research Your Market: It is important to research your market and figure out who your ideal customers are. Consider the couples you would like to work with, what type of weddings they have, and which areas they may be interested in. Create a Business Plan: Once you have identified your target market, it is important to create a detailed business plan that outlines your goals, services you will offer, and pricing structures. Invest in Photography Equipment: Investing in high-quality photography equipment is essential for any wedding photographer. You will need to purchase cameras, lenses, lighting, and other necessary equipment to capture quality photos. Market Yourself: Investing in advertising and marketing is essential for any business. You can start by creating a website to showcase your work, setting up social media accounts, and participating in weddings shows and other events. Establish Your Pricing Structure: You should consider how much you are charging for services and how much you need to make to cover your expenses. Acquire Customers: Finally, you will need to actively look for clients by networking, attending networking events, and pitching to potential customers. 1. Develop a Professional Portfolio: Creating a stunning portfolio is the first step towards building up your business. Having a professional portfolio to show your existing and potential clients is essential in any kind of photography business.
2. Investment: Investing in the right tools and resources for the wedding photography business is vital. Investing in the right professional grade camera, lenses, equipment, and software will help you take your business to the next level.
3. Local Advertising: Locally promote the business with door-to-door flyers, newspapers, magazines, radio commercials, and promotional events.
4. Online Presence: Setting up an online presence of your wedding photography business is essential in today’s world. Utilize the internet to create a website, blog, and profiles on all the social media networks.
5. Networking: Establish contacts with event planners, florist, bridal shops, wedding cake designers, makeup artists, fashion designers, and other wedding related businesses. Networking helps create more potential referral opportunities for your business.
6. Word of Mouth: Make sure to offer exceptional service from the beginning to the end that will result in a great word-of-mouth that can bring you more customers.
7. Price: Price is one of the important component that influences the customer’s purchase decision. Calculate the overhead costs and create a package that offers great value for the price.
